The death of Daniel Siad, a 69-year-old modelling scout whose name appeared repeatedly in documents connected to Jeffrey Epstein’s case, has renewed public attention on the network of individuals linked to the disgraced financier. Siad was found dead at his Paris residence on Monday, with officials suspecting a cardiac arrest as the cause of death. A woman who was staying with him reportedly attempted to provide medical assistance but was unable to save him.
Siad was reportedly under investigation in France over allegations related to human trafficking at the time of his death. His name appeared thousands of times in documents connected to Epstein’s activities, with records indicating that he had worked internationally as a modelling scout. Investigators are examining the circumstances surrounding his death, and French authorities have ordered a post-mortem examination as part of the inquiry.
The latest death has once again drawn attention to the number of people connected to Epstein who have died over the years. Epstein himself died in a New York jail in 2019 while awaiting trial on sex trafficking charges. Authorities later concluded that his death was a suicide, while the US Department of Justice cited failures by prison staff, including lapses in monitoring procedures. The circumstances surrounding his death have continued to fuel public speculation and conspiracy theories.

Documents linked to Epstein’s case suggest that Siad had maintained contact with Epstein through his modelling activities. Emails reportedly showed Siad sharing photographs and details of women with Epstein and arranging introductions. Siad had previously denied knowledge of Epstein’s criminal activities, saying he believed Epstein was a legitimate professional. However, some alleged victims later accused him of playing a role in introducing them to Epstein.
Several other individuals connected to Epstein’s network have also died in recent years, including former associates, investigators, and people mentioned in legal proceedings. Their deaths occurred under various circumstances, including natural causes and suicides, though some have continued to attract public scrutiny because of their association with the Epstein case.
The Epstein investigation has involved a wide range of people, including business figures, social contacts, and alleged victims. Authorities have continued reviewing evidence and records related to Epstein’s activities, while debates over accountability, transparency, and the full extent of his network remain ongoing.
